335481121796997607641998156494140619
Odd
335481121796997607641998156494140619 is odd
Previous odd number is 335481121796997607641998156494140617
Next odd number is 335481121796997607641998156494140621
Cubed
37757589427947833124576707956863720963827978450068922636009844360495582079536700720201338258373990966796659
Squared
112547583082171943327316603028243887848152596670872534649572079345703161
Binary
10000001001110001111111000100000001010000000100011100100001001001110110110001000110010001101111100001011111010011001011